DC Power & Encrypted Module Network
The expander incorporates encrypted RS-485 communications technology, and both module and network
power are supplied by the N+ and N- terminals.
Connection of the communications and DC supply should be performed according to the diagram shown above.
It is important that the N+ network communications power be 12VDC supplied from an independent battery
backed power supply unit capable of supplying the required voltage to all devices on the RS-485 network.
Warning:
The 12V N+ and N- communication input must be supplied from only one point. Connections from more
than one 12V supply may cause failure or damage to the unit or the device supplying network power.
The 330 ohm EOL (End of Line) resistor provided in the accessory bag must be inserted between the NA
and NB terminals of the first and last modules on the RS-485 network. These are the modules physically
located at the ends of the RS-485 network cabling.
